Our Principal Engineer Paul Baddiley has worked at Time-Lapse Systems for nearly seven years and is responsible for the technical logistics of our projects.

The Role of a Principal Engineer

Paul is our most senior engineer at the company, and is responsible for scheduling the installations of our bespoke cameras, organising and arranging the logistics surrounding often very busy projects and managing the accounts with our prestigious clients. Paul always takes a hands-on approach and enjoys installing on-site when the technicians need support.

Who is Paul Baddiley?

Paul has been at the company since 2016, where he started as an engineer. His calm and measured attitude and meticulous organisation skills saw him quickly rise to the role of our Principal Engineer where he leads five team members.

When Paul first joined the company he was responsible for building our systems and installing them on-site. He also helped to produce our risk assessments and method statements which ensures that we are fully prepared and safe to work on every project that we attend. The Academic and Technical Background of a Principal Engineer

Graduating from Manchester Metropolitan University with a joint honours degree in English and Music, Paul went onto work as a technician at a college in Staffordshire. Here he honed his practical skills working across a range of arts departments before joining Time-Lapse Systems. Like all of our technicians Paul is fully accredited with CSCS, SSSCS, IPAF, PASMA, working at height, drop prevention, first-aid and asbestos awareness training.

Qualified Drone Pilot

Paul is also a qualified drone pilot and is responsible for capturing some of our wonderful drone footage which can be incorporated within our videos. The Variety of Projects: Installing our Ultra HD Time-Lapse and Site Monitoring Camera Systems

Our technicians place a great emphasis on the planning phase of every job we attend. They meticulously research the best possible locations for our systems and the most effective fixing solutions so that our custom-designed camera systems can be safely secured. At Time-Lapse Systems we have worked over a range of sectors including residential, demolition, education, retail, utilities, events, infrastructure, and construction and can capture any project for any duration.
